| Service dogs and emotional support dogs are two different things. Emotional support dogs are allowed in housing where pets are not allowed as well as you can have them on air planes. A service dog is a dog that does things to help you with your disability and can go any where. There is no actual service dog registry but i do not know about emotional support animals.
